Grandmother's Ashes
My grandfather died in a snowmobile accident in 1971. His ashes were scattered off Galusha Peak, in the Bob Marshall Wilderness, an area of land that he had lobbied in Congress to protect through the Wilderness Act. And the peak was thusly named after him.
